Triangle - Nadia Ali
Nadia Ali's 'Triangle' stands as a defining track from her 2009 album 'Embers,' showcasing her mastery of the electro house genre. The song features a driving, rhythmic structure characteristic of the era's club music, blending melodic sensibilities with high-energy beats that propelled her to international prominence. Released during a pivotal period for electronic dance music, the recording exemplifies the polished production quality that defined early-to-mid 2010s mainstream club tracks. As a staple of her discography, 'Triangle' remains a powerful representation of Ali's ability to craft anthemic, dancefloor-ready compositions that resonate with global audiences. The track's enduring appeal highlights her significant influence on the genre and her consistent output of high-caliber recordings throughout her career.
